Season 6
Episodes •











11. Russia: Moscow, St. Petersburg & Murmansk
52 minThe Kremlin; Red Square; Lenin's Tomb; Izmaylovsky Market; Star City, home of the Russian space program; the Winter Palace; the State Hermitage Museum; Peter and Paul Fortress.
▶ Watch Episode


